Ekonomiczna ocena projektów informatycznych. Przemysław Lech, Uniwersytet Gdański



Podobne dokumenty
Ekonomiczna ocena projektów informatycznych. Przemysław Lech, Uniwersytet Gdański

Zarządzanie projektami informatycznymi. Przemysław Lech, Uniwersytet Gdański

Rachunkowość skomputeryzowana

Rachunkowość skomputeryzowana. Przemysław Lech, Uniwersytet Gdański

System klasy ERP na przykładzie SAP ECC. Przemysław Lech, Uniwersytet Gdański

Metodyka wdrożenia. Bartosz Szczęch. Starszy Konsultant MS Dynamics NAV

Leszek Dziubiński Damian Joniec Elżbieta Gęborek. Computer Plus Kraków S.A.

Czynności konsultantów podczas wdrożenia systemu ERP w kontekście zarządzania wiedzą. Przemysław Lech, Wydział Zarządzania UG

AL 1302 ZARZĄDZANIE PROJEKTAMI W OPARCIU O METODYKĘ PRINCE2

Rekomendacja D w obszarze zarządzania projektami na przykładzie rozwiązań w Banku Polskiej Spółdzielczości S.A.

PRAKTYKA ZARZĄDZANIA PROJEKTAMI W OPARCIU O PMBOK GUIDE 5TH.ED.

Krzysztof Wawrzyniak Quo vadis BS? Ożarów Mazowiecki, styczeń 2014

Zarządzanie projektami IT

Piotr Krząkała. Dyrektor Handlowy ds. Kluczowych Klientów

Opis Kompetencji Portfel Interim Menedżerowie i Eksperci

STUDIA PODYPLOMOWE ZARZĄDZANIE PROJEKTAMI Edycja 2011/2012

Wstęp Część I. Podstawy teoretyczne zintegrowanych systemów zarządzania

PROGRAM STUDIÓW ZINTEGROWANE SYSTEMY ZARZĄDZANIA SAP ERP PRZEDMIOT GODZ. ZAGADNIENIA

Wstęp do zarządzania projektami

PODSTAWY ZARZĄDZANIA PROJEKTAMI

Zasady organizacji projektów informatycznych

Wstęp do zarządzania projektami

Zarządzanie projektami. Wykład 2 Zarządzanie projektem

Projektowanie systemów informatycznych. Roman Simiński siminskionline.pl. Studium wykonalności

Skuteczna Strategia CRM - wyzwanie dla organizacji. Artur Kowalski Prometriq

Wybór ZSI. Zakup standardowego systemu. System pisany na zamówienie

Kompleksowe rozwiązanie dla organizacji,

Projektowanie systemów informatycznych

Poniższy program może być skrócony do 1 dnia lub kilkugodzinnej prezentacji.

Wprowadzenie. Wybór rozwiązania. Wdrożenie (studium przypadków) proalpha golive! - metoda i narzędzie

Wprowadzenie w tematykę zarządzania przedsięwzięciami/projektami. dr inż. Agata Klaus-Rosińska

Wsparcie narzędziowe zarządzania ryzykiem w projektach

Zarządzanie Projektami zgodnie z PRINCE2

PRZEDMIOT ZAMÓWIENIA 1. Przedmiotem zamówienia jest budowa, dostawa, konfiguracja, wdrożenie i uruchomienie zintegrowanego systemu zarządzania

Zarządzanie projektami - narzędzia, software, dokumentacja, standard PMBOK Guide

Nowoczesne i praktyczne metody wdrażania optymalnie działających procesów i zarządzania dokumentami elektronicznymi w narzędziach BPMS/DMS

ZARZĄDZANIE PROJEKTAMI. Tomasz Janka KFDZOM Kołobrzeg, 21 września 2017

"Projektowanie - wdrożenie - integracja - uruchomienie, czyli jak skutecznie zrealizować projekt inwestycyjny".

SPECJALNOŚĆ Zarządzanie Procesami Przedsiębiorstwa

Informatyzacja przedsiębiorstw

Metodyka Sure Step. Agenda:

Dane Klienta: Inter Szyk J. Kozikowski Sp.J. ul. Narwicka 11a Gdańsk.

Szkolenie Podstawy Zarządzania Projektami Informator

Informacja o firmie i oferowanych rozwiązaniach

Narzędzia informatyczne wspierające przedsięwzięcia e-commerce

Liczba godzin Punkty ECTS Sposób zaliczenia. ćwiczenia 30 zaliczenie z oceną. ćwiczenia 30 zaliczenie z oceną

Karta przedmiotu studiów podyplomowych

Zarządzanie i realizacja projektów systemu Microsoft SharePoint 2010

Paweł Gołębiewski. Softmaks.pl Sp. z o.o. ul. Kraszewskiego Bydgoszcz kontakt@softmaks.pl

Konfiguracja modelowania w procesie wytwarzania oprogramowania

SKUTECZNE ZARZĄDZANIE PROJEKTEM

Popularyzacja podpisu elektronicznego w Polsce

6 kroków, jak dobrze przygotować się do wdrożenia systemu ERP?

Harmonogramowanie projektów Wprowadzenie

Zarządzanie projektami zadaniowymi w oparciu o metodykę PMI

Koszty związane z tworzeniem aplikacji on demand versus zakup gotowych rozwiązań

Wstęp. Inżynieria wymagań. Plan wykładu. Wstęp. Wstęp. Wstęp. Schemat procesu pozyskiwania wymagań

Zarządzanie projektami - narzędzia, software, dokumentacja, metodyka PMBOK

Wstęp do zarządzania projektami

Dane Klienta: Staples Polska Sp. z o.o. ul. Bysewska Gdańsk

Skrócone opisy pryncypiów architektury korporacyjnej podmiotów publicznych

Zarządzanie projektem budowlanym

Spis treści. Wstęp... 9

Budowa systemu wspomagającego podejmowanie decyzji. Metodyka projektowo wdrożeniowa

JIRA, jako narzędzie wspierające zarządzanie projektami w dużej organizacji

ZSI-FK, czyli wdrożenie systemu klasy ERP w Urzędzie Miasta Szczecin

HP Service Anywhere Uproszczenie zarządzania usługami IT

Organizacyjny aspekt projektu

Spis treści. 00 Red. Spis tresci. Wstep..indd :52:08

OPROGRAMOWANIE WSPOMAGAJĄCE ZARZĄDZANIE PROJEKTAMI. PLANOWANIE ZADAŃ I HARMONOGRAMÓW. WYKRESY GANTTA

Zarządzanie procesami pomocniczymi w przedsiębiorstwie

Startup-IT Zarządzanie Projektami Efektywność Projektu

ZARZĄDZANIE RYZYKIEM W PROJEKTACH

Wprowadzenie w tematykę zarządzania projektami/przedsięwzięciami

Dane Klienta: PUW Torpol Sp. z o.o. ul. Wały Piastowskie Gdańsk.

Feature Driven Development

Zarządzanie łańcuchem dostaw

Logistyka I stopień Ogólnoakademicki. Niestacjonarne. Wszystkie Katedra Inżynierii Produkcji Dr Sławomir Luściński

Organizacja procesu projektowania, rozwoju i serwisowania systemu wspomagającego zarzadzanie uczelnią

SCRUM niełatwe wdrażanie metodyki w praktyce. Adam Krosny

SKUTECZNY PROJECT MANAGER

( Nowa Energia nr 2-3/2013)

Zarządzanie projektem wdrożeniowym systemu klasy ERP autorska metodyka

Projekt Badawczy Analiza wskaźnikowa przedsiębiorstwa współfinansowany ze środków Unii Europejskiej

Dane Klienta: ul. Towarowa Olsztyn.

Wszystkie Katedra Inżynierii Produkcji Dr Sławomir Luściński. Podstawowy Obowiązkowy Polski Semestr pierwszy. Semestr letni Brak Nie

Testowanie oprogramowania

Zarządzaj projektami efektywnie i na wysokim poziomie. Enovatio Projects SYSTEM ZARZĄDZANIA PROJEKTAMI

ZARZĄDZANIE PROJEKTAMI PRZEMYSŁOWYMI

DYPLOM POST-MBA: STRATEGICZNE ZARZĄDZANIE PROJEKTAMI

Pytania z przedmiotów kierunkowych

Opis przedmiotu zamówienia

Rozdział XII. MONITORING I EWALUACJA

III Edycja ITPro 16 maja 2011

Typy systemów informacyjnych

Wsparcie narzędziowe zarządzania ryzykiem w projektach

PRINCE2 Foundation & Practitioner - szkolenie z egzaminem certyfikacyjnym

Skuteczne zarządzanie projektami IT w otoczeniu uczelnianym. Piotr Ogonowski

WDROŻENIE MODELOWANIA PROCESÓW ORAZ WSPARCIE

Transkrypt:

Ekonomiczna ocena projektów informatycznych Przemysław Lech, Uniwersytet Gdański

Plan wykładu 1. Systemy informatyczne zarządzania - wprowadzenie 2. Kryteria sukcesu projektu wdrożenia systemu informatycznego 3. Planowanie projektu informatycznego 4.1. Planowanie funkcjonalności/zakresu projektu 4.2. Planowanie budżetu projektu 4.3. Planowanie harmonogramu projektu 4. Procedury projektowe

Bibliografia Dudycz H, Dyczkowski M. (2006) Efektywność przedsięwzięć informatycznych. Podstawy metodyczne pomiaru i przykłady zastosowań, Wydawnictwo AE we Wrocławiu, Wrocław Lech P. (2003) Zintegrowane systemy zarządzania, Difin, Warszawa Lech P. (2007) Metodyka ekonomicznej oceny przedsięwzięć informatycznych, WUG, Gdańsk PMBOK Project Management Body of Knowledge Materiały dostępne pod adresem www.przemyslawlech.info.pl

Typologia kryterium sposobu budowy System standardowy (powielarny) funkcjonalność ograniczona standardem prosta faza projektowania niższe nakłady na wdrożenie mała elastyczność na zmiany funkcjonalności System dedykowany potencjalnie nieograniczona funkcjonalność skomplikowana faza projektowania wysokie nakłady na wdrożenie duża elastyczność na zmiany funkcjonalności Preferowane podejście w sytuacji, w której większość wymagań może być spełniona za pomocą standardowej funkcjonalności: dla standardowych procesów gospodarczych branża produkcyjna, handlowa, usługowa Preferowane podejście w sytuacji, w której większość wymagań jest unikalna duże instytucje sektora publicznego, finansowego

Typologia kryterium przeznaczenia Systemy transakcyjne Systemy analityczne Systemy ekspertowe Bazy wiedzy Służą do wspomagania operacyjnych procesów w przedsiębiorstwie Służą do wielowymiarowej analizy danych, znajdowania zależności pomiędzy danymi, analizy trendów Zastępują człowieka w podejmowaniu decyzji ERP, CRM, systemy best of breed Hurtownie danych, systemy Business Intelligence, analityczne CRM Dedykowane systemy, wspierające podejmowanie decyzji: np. analizy wniosków kredytowych

Ewolucja SIZ 1) Systemy dziedzinowe 2) Systemy zintegrowane MRP/MRPII Magazyn Gospodarka magazynowa Gospodarka magazynowa Finanse i księgowość Śr. trwałe Analizy FK Śr. trwałe Kadry i płace Sprawozdania Kadry i płace 3) Systemy ERP 4) Technologia internetowa - systemy ERPII Odbiorca System ERP - Odbiorca System ERP II Pracownicy w terenie System ERP Dostawca Pracownicy w terenie Dostawca System ERP II Klienci indywidualni Klienci indywidualni

Standardowe systemy zintegrowane klasy ERP System informatyczny zarządzania (SIZ) - system informatyczny, którego przeznaczeniem jest wspomaganie procesu zarządzania organizacją standardowa funkcjonalność system posiada pewną standardową funkcjonalność, dostarczaną przy zakupie licencji parametryzowalność zmiany w sposobie funkcjonowania systemu dokonywane za pomocą ustawień parametrów systemu konfiguracji otwartość istnieje możliwość rozbudowy systemu poprzez dopisanie dodatkowego kodu bądź budowę interfejsu z innymi systemami

Strategia informatyzacji Strategia organizacji Wymagania biznesowe: Procesy Informacje Systemy informatyczne planowanie ogólne (Analiza portfelowa, BSC strategic readiness report) Systemy informatyczne planowanie szczegółowe: Architektura systemu Planowanie projektu Architektura danych Infrastruktura

Definicja projektu wg PMBOK Projekt to tymczasowe przedsięwzięcie, mające na celu wytworzenie unikalnego produktu, usługi, bądź rezultatu Projekt informatyczny polega na: Wytworzeniu nowego oprogramowania/systemu informatycznego Dostosowaniu standardowego systemu do konkretnej sytuacji

Kryteria sukcesu przedsięwzięcia informatycznego Techniczne (PM) Ekonomiczne Funkcjonalność, Budżet, Harmonogram Ryzyko Cele biznesowe, Efektywność, Ryzyko Oceny należy dokonywać: ex ante w celu określenia zasadności podjęcia projektu informatycznego, ustalenia zakresu wdrożenia i wdrażanego systemu ex post w celu oceny stopnia realizacji założonych celów i planowanych parametrów projektu

Planowanie projektu aspekty PM Funkcjonalność (zakres) Cele operacyjne projektu Model procesów Specyfikacja wymagań Studium wykonalności wymagań (wykonują oferenci) Specyfikacja techniczna Budżet Koszty zewnętrzne (licencja, sprzęt, usługi wdrożeniowe, utrzymanie systemu) Koszty wewnętrzne (czas własnych pracowników, nadgodziny) Harmonogram powinien uwzględniać: Ustalony zakres, Dostępność własnych zasobów (% czasu) Stopień skomplikowania procesów biznesowych Aspekty komunikacyjne w organizacji (łatwość podejmowania decyzji przez uczestników projektu) Tzw. syndrom studenta ustalony zakres wdrożenia wybrany system podpisana umowa wdrożeniowa określona infrastruktura zatwierdzony budżet podpisana umowa wdrożeniowa zaalokowane zasoby (zespoły wdrożeniowe) zatwierdzony harmonogram ustalone kamienie milowe

Planowanie projektu o czym pamiętać Zakres Budżet/zasoby Ustalona jakość Harmonogram Dobrze, szybko, tanio wybierz 2! Harmonogram i zasoby nie są w 100% wymienne Złe założenia na wejściu do systemu dadzą błędne wyniki na wyjściu z niego, nawet jeśli system będzie działał prawidłowo, dlatego: do zespołów projektowych należy powołać najlepszych pracowników merytorycznych ilość pracy zespołów merytorycznych w trakcie projektu jest odwrotnie proporcjonalna do ilości problemów po jego zakończeniu

Krytyczne czynniki sukcesu projektu wg Standish Group zaangażowanie użytkowników wsparcie zarządu jasne cele biznesowe optymalizacja zakresu doświadczenie kierownika projektu finansowe zarządzanie projektem wykwalifikowane zasoby formalna metodyka standardowe narzędzia i infrastruktura

Analiza procesów gospodarczych Cele: przedstawienie procesów gospodarczych oferentom, zrozumienie procesów gospodarczych przez pracowników, optymalizacja procesów gospodarczych Metodyki: UML Unified Modelling Language DFD Data Flow Diagram ARIS: Funkcjonalność (zakres)

Funkcjonalność (zakres) Specyfikacja wymagań Cele: przedstawienie wymagań wobec systemu oferentom/wykonawcom, priorytetyzacja wymagań, określenie zakresu wdrożenia, sformułowanie założeń do umowy wdrożeniowej Metodyka: optymalnym sposobem specyfikacji wymagań jest ich zwięzły opis (E. Yourdon) w bardziej skomplikowanych przypadkach opis powinien zostać poparty przykładem Metody priorytetyzacji: nadawanie wymaganiom rang: 1 krytyczne bez realizacji wymagania proces podlegający informatyzacji nie będzie mógł być wykonany nie więcej niż 50% wymagań 2 istotne bez realizacji wymagania wykonanie procesu będzie utrudnione nie więcej niż 30% wymagań 3 pomocnicze proces może być wykonany bez realizacji wymagania ( nice to have) 20% lub więcej wymagań przydzielenie oceniającym stałej liczby punktów, które przydzielają poszczególnym wymaganiom

Funkcjonalność (zakres) Specyfikacja wymagań Kompletność System powinien umożliwiać księgowanie w walutach obcych Niedwuznaczność System powinien być zgodny z Ustawą o Rachunkowości Spójność System powinien być zgodny z Ustawą o Rachunkowości System powinien zapewniać możliwość korekty danych z poprzednich miesięcy Abstakcyjność System powinien posiadać 30 znakowy plan kont, aby umożliwić księgowania analityczne odbiorców, dostawców i kosztów. Weryfikowalność System powinien być łatwy w obsłudze.

Budżet Dobre praktyki przy ustalaniu budżetu Im lepsza specyfikacja wymagań, tym dokładniejsze oszacowanie budżetu! Poświęć czas i zasoby na przygotowanie specyfikacji. Poświęć czas na wyjaśnienie ew. nieporozumień oferentom Zostaw margines na zmianę funkcjonalności. Zakres funkcjonalny odchyla się od planu (z reguły w górę) średnio o ok. 20% Poproś dostawcę o wycenę wariantową (zakres cenowy od do) przy założeniach: wykonania wymagań w najprostszy możliwy sposób, wykonania wymagań w najpełniejszym możliwym zakresie. Jeśli oferty znacznie różnią się od siebie ceną, odrzuć najtańszą i najdroższą Zweryfikuj podział obowiązków w projekcie z możliwościami własnego zespołu. Uaktualnij budżet odpowiednio.

Harmonogram Wykresy Gantta Projekt Instal. sprzętu Konfiguracja Programowanie interfejsów Testy Start systemu Na wykresie Gantta możliwe są różne zależności pomiędzy zadaniami: FS (finish to start) - po zakończeniu czynności A rozpoczyna się czynność B, SS (start to start) - zadanie B może się zacząć, gdy zacznie się zadanie A, FF (finish to finish) - zadanie B może się skończyć dopiero po zakończeniu zadania A, SF (start to finish) - zadanie A nie może się zakończyć przed rozpoczęciem zadania B (na zakładkę).

Harmonogram Dobre praktyki przy ustalaniu harmonogramu Ustal harmonogram bazowy/minimalny z oferentami (N) Ustal wymaganą dostępność własnego personelu (X) Skoryguj harmonogram bazowy zgodnie z dostępnością własnego personelu (Y): T = N* (X/Y) Jeśli miałeś na wykonanie projektu rok, a pół z tego roku spędziłeś na podejmowaniu decyzji o starcie, nie próbuj zrobić projektu w pół roku Pamiętaj, że nie można skrócić harmonogramu o połowę, angażując do pracy dwa razy więcej ludzi czas i zasoby nie są w 100% zamienne! Warunkiem koniecznym wykonania projektu zgodnie z harmonogramem jest odpowiednia motywacja jego uczestników Każdy projekt ma harmonogram minimalny (umożliwiający wykonanie projektu w optymalnych warunkach). Próba realizacji projektu w krótszym czasie musi odbić się na jakości i/lub zakresie

Karta projektu Organizacja projektu Metodyka fazy projektu produkty faz kamienie milowe podział zadań Procedury projektowe: komunikacja, dokumentowanie prac eskalacja problemów zarządzanie ryzykiem Zakres Budżet Harmonogram Komunikacja Spotkania integracyjne Protokołowanie ustaleń Zasady komunikacji mailowej

Organizacja projektu Sponsor projektu Project champion Komitet Sterujący (Steering Commitee) Kierownicy projektu (PM s) Biuro zarządzania projektami (PMO) Zespół wdrożeniowy 1 użytkownicy kluczowi właściciele procesów konsultanci wiodący konsultanci zadaniowi Zespół wdrożeniowy n użytkownicy kluczowi właściciele procesów konsultanci wiodący konsultanci zadaniowi Użytkownicy